Yes, if they decided to watch a different webinar than they originally signed up for then that will pull into the Session Attendance Details by Session report. As long as they watch a duration of any session (regardless of if it was the one that they were originally registered for or not) that will pull into the report and you will be able to see this data for any session they watch- no filter/setting needed!

Configuring Virtual Attendance Tracking for Attendee Hub will walk you through this. You can run the Session Attendance Details by Session report, found under Reports > Reports, to determine:
- Attendees who were marked as a participant for the session.
- When an attendee first started watching the session video (listed as their "Check-In Date").
- How many minutes of the video an attendee watched.
- If an attendee watched the session live, on-demand, or both.
In this report, the "Live" Attendance Type tracks how much of the video an attendee watched within the session time and up to 5 minutes after the session end time, while "On-Demand" tracks how much they watched outside of the session time and more than 5 minutes after the session end time. For example, if a live stream session is scheduled from 10:00am to 11:00am, but the stream doesn't start until 10:10am and runs until 11:10am, attendees who watch the full session live will have a reported duration time of 55 minutes for "Live" viewing and 5 minutes for "On-Demand" viewing. Attendees who watch the full session at a later date will have a reported duration time of 60 minutes for "On-Demand" viewing.
